In Memoriam: honorary doctor Leo Vroman

27 February 2014

On Saturday 22 February, poet Leo Vroman died at his home in Fort Worth, Texas, at the age of 98. Vroman held an honorary doctorate from the Faculty of Arts of the University of Groningen, conferred on him in 1989. An In Memoriam (in Dutch) can be found on the Faculty pages, written by his honorary supervisor, emeritus professor J.J.A. Mooij.
